Management Meeting Minutes — for the incoming director

Attendees: Dalia, Renn, Oskar (chair). Apologies: Mireille.

Main item was the Brightvale ops team's budget request — roughly a 12% uplift for tooling and two contractor extensions. Renn pushed back on the contractor line; Dalia agreed to trim it and resubmit. Oskar will approve the tooling spend this week. Everything else was routine. One thing you should see before your first day is the note below.

internal memo for tagef-hadup: Gross margin on Ulaath came in at 15 percent against a plan of 5 percent. Only 7 of the 120 pilot accounts renewed Ulaath, so a churn review is set for October 15.

Audit item 7 — Nightly reindex (Searchlark cluster). Confirm the reindex job completed before 04:00 local, document counts match the Pellbrook source of record, and no shard failed twice consecutively. Support must not rerun the job manually without approval. Accountability for this check rests with the person named below.

account owner for tahaf-tafof: Ralath Zordor

Subject: Eastvale expansion — quick heads-up

Team,

Good news: the board has greenlit our push into the Eastvale corridor starting next quarter. Sales leads, start sketching territory splits now — we'll want named account owners before the Kellarmont trade fair. Marni is pulling hiring numbers, and Ops is scouting a small hub near Droskin Quay. Keep the planning detail below strictly within this group.

management briefing: The pricing group signed off on a budget of $195.6 million for Project Quenir.

Hey plugin folks,

Friendly reminder: next Tuesday we're running a DR drill on Tollgate, the shipping-fee rules engine. Your plugins will hit the standby environment for about an hour, so expect stale fee tables. If your sandbox credentials get reset during failover, re-enroll using the shared recovery flow. The passphrase you'll need is listed just below.

Cheers,
Danic

recovery phrase for yageg-fawig: quenion-weneth-julath-lamys-gilath-zordor-sorir-kelix-kelath-julwyn